The 4415 postcode, which includes Hookswood, Boortkoi, Columboola, Dalwogan, Dalwogon, Gurulmundi, Kowguran, Miles, Myall Park and Pelham, has 1,045 households. Of these, 435 homes — or 41.6% — have installed rooftop solar panels, reflecting the community's growing move toward renewable energy. With more Hookswood residents looking to reduce their reliance on the electricity grid, many are now turning to solar battery storage as the next step. Solar batteries help homeowners lower energy bills, increase energy independence, and improve long-term sustainability.

According to daily average sunshine data from the nearest weather station at Dungaden, households in this community receive approximately 5.5 kWh of sunlight per day. Across 4415, rooftop solar systems collectively generate approximately 6,146,000 kWh of clean energy each year, based on an average system size of 8.2 kW. At current electricity rates, that's equivalent to around $1,843,800 of clean energy at grid electricity costs annually.

Solar Battery energy storage is growing just as rapidly, with 12 battery systems now installed across 4415. Together, these systems provide 150 kWh of stored energy capacity, with the average household storing around 12.5 kWh. This means local solar households can typically power their homes for 5.0 hours each night using clean energy they generated themselves during the day.

Interest in solar batteries QLD-wide is also fuelled by generous solar batteries rebate QLD programs. Right now, eligible Hookswood homeowners can access federal incentives—such as up to 30% off the cost of a battery, or rebates of $3,400–$4,000 for typical 11.5–13.5 kWh batteries. These discounts can slash payback periods to just 3–4 years. Plus, connecting your solar batteries home to a Virtual Power Plant (VPP) can boost savings and energy resilience, letting you trade stored power and help stabilise the grid.
